Day 1 --------- Arrive & Drive to Rafiki Lodge (Rafiki Lodge)

Today we will meet you outside of the airport. Your guide and driver will take you to the first lodge which is the Rafiki Lodge. This family is known for helping with the corridor of the Baird's Tapir and is a beautiful place surrounded by nature. (Meals: Dinner)

Day 2 --------- Raft Savegre & Drive to La Cusinga (La Cusinga Ecolodge)

Today you will enjoy the beautiful Savegre River. This is a river that is filled with views of the virgin rainforest and even an amazing waterfall we can stop at during the ride. You will get to run some class III rapids and everyone usually stays in the boat on this river as it is not too wild but surely superb scenery from start to finish. After a nice lunch on the river we will make the 1 hour drive to La Cusinga Ecolodge. This is one of the pioneers in sustainable tourism and ecolodges. The views of the Pacific are incredible and you can relax after a day of rafting. (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, & Dinner)

Day 3 --------- Zipline & Horseback Ride (La Cusinga Ecolodge)

We will leave after breakfast and make the 30 minute drive into the mountains where you will get a chance to do a zipline tour that is through the canopy of the rainforest. You will see much rainforest during your trip but this will be the one chance to see the canopy. The zipline adventure has great views of the Pacific and is through complete virgin jungle. After the zipline we will have time to visit the beach, go back to La Cusinga and take a hike or relax. In the evening we will make our way to the beach where we will do some horseback riding on La Merced wildlife refugee. (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, & Dinner)

Day 4 --------- Enter Cave & Waterfall Rappel (Sleep Behind Waterfall)

Sunset Diamante Falls
With all the adventure up until now it will be tough to top this next adventure. We will be sleeping behind a waterfall. The hike to the waterfall is quite the hike and it takes almost 1 1/2 hours. It is not very long but it is on large stairs that are somewhat uneven. We ask that our guest be in half decent shape and are ready to make the trek. We have taken kids of 7 years old just to give you an idea. I like to think everyone can make it if they just take it slow but we do feel we need to inform everyone that it is not a walk in the park to get to amazing place. When you get there though you seem to forget about the walk and are just awed for the moment. We will then make a rappel that is around 100 ft down one of the waterfalls. After the rappel we will hike just 10 minutes to the top of the Diamante falls which is the tallest falls in all of Costa Rica. In the evening it will be like sleeping with the ultimate dream machine. (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, & Dinner)

Day 5 --------- Leave Cave & Travel to Corcovado (Finca Maresia)

Today we will hike out of paradise and make our way to the next paradise. We will drive for 2 hours and take a boat trip to Drake Bay. The location of this place is perfect it is filled with wildlife. This is not infront of the beach. There are places such as the Corcovado Adventure Tent Camp which is a bit more rustic and more of the roughing it camping vibe if you would like that infront of the ocean. The tents are all set up above ground and life is good although some don't want to deal with the norms of tent camps which would make Finca Maresia a great option especially if you want to end the trip with a little luxury and a lot of wildlife. (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, & Dinner)

Day 6 --------- Corcovado Nature Hikes (Finca Maresia)

Finca Maresia
Today is your day to spend at the beach. You do have to hike from Finca Maresia to get to the beach as you are located more inland but only a 20 minute walk through one of the most biodiverse places on the planet (not too bad of a walk). You can spend the time doing nature hikes or maybe sea-kayak. (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, & Dinner)

Day 7 --------- Corcovado Activities (Finca Maresia)

Another day at the beach or Nature Hike. Maybe a visit to Cano Island which is a great day trip with some snorkeling. (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, & Dinner)

Day 8 --------- Fly Home!

Today you will catch a charter flight to fly home.
